2012-02-20 53 views
1

我已经安装了我的openstack dev环境。现在我想写你好世界程序(例如,我想写一个文件中的Hello World程序说测试,当我运行新手 - 管理测试它应该打印Hello World)。我看着网页上的编程指南,我发现所有的安装和管理手册。我甚至通过问题openstack Hello World,没有帮助。我可以提前使用一些帮助...openstack第一个程序

感谢..

回答

1

因此,通过OpenStack的开发环境我想你的意思是这样devstack(devstack.org)。

而且我认为openstack(因为你引用了nova-manage),你正在使用openstack的nova组件。

nova是一个云计算控制器。它有效地充当管理虚拟机的API。通常在Linux中,这意味着启用了kvm或xen hypervisor的虚拟机。但它不受此限制。

默认情况下,devstack使用kvm作为选择的虚拟机管理程序。

的OpenStack将允许你,一旦你已经加载的图像到一目了然imagestore推出“实例”。这些图像的功能与虚拟机的模板相似。当您基于现有映像启动实例时,您将在openstack中的项目中收到正在运行的虚拟机。如果您使用的映像是Linux映像,您可以ssh访问该实例并像使用其他Linux框一样使用它。

Ubuntu云服务有一系列可用图像,兼容一览,可以自由下载。

所以......在这个解释中,我必须假设你认为OpenStack就像云代工。不是这样。 Nova提供IaaS解决方案。基础架构即服务。不像PaaS/SaaS那样像云代工厂那样。

这是否有意义?